NorthWest Copper Provides Update on BC Securities Commission Application Regarding Self-Interested Activists
September 15 2023 - 5:00AM
NorthWest Copper Corp. ("
NorthWest" or the
"
Company") (TSXV:NWST) (OTCQX:NWCCF) today
announced that the British Columbia Securities Commission (“BCSC”)
has dismissed the Company’s application regarding the conduct of an
activist group (the “
Activist Group”). NorthWest
made the application to try to ensure that shareholders had full
access to information about the Activist Group and their alleged
joint-actor conduct. NorthWest is disappointed by the decision, and
still believes that the Activist Group’s disclosure was inadequate
and misleading. While the application may have been dismissed, the
behaviour of the Activist Group nonetheless remains very concerning
to the Company and its shareholders and in fact may threaten their
investment.
